Chicken Fritters with Chili Cheese Sauce
CHILI CHEESE SAUCE:
3 tablespoons Crisco all-vegetable shortening or 3 tablespoons Crisco Stick
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 1/2 cups milk
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up shredded process American cheese
1 2-ounce jar diced pimentos, drained
1 4.5 ounce can chopped green chiles
FRITTERS:
Crisco Corn Oil * for deep frying
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
3 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 egg, beaten
1 cup milk
1 cup chopped cooked chicken or turkey
1/4 cup finely chopped onion
FOR CHILI CHEESE SAUCE:
Melt Crisco in medium saucepan. Stir in flour. Add milk and salt. Cook and stir over low heat until mixture thickens and comes to boil. Reduce heat; add cheese, pimentos and green chiles. Stir until cheese melts; keep warm.
FOR CHICKEN FRITTERS:
Heat 2 or 3 inches Crisco Oil to 365 degrees F in deep fryer or deep saucepan.
In a large bowl, combine flour, baking powder and salt.
In a medium bowl, combine egg, milk, chicken and onion; add to flour mixture. Mix just until moistened. Drop by tablespoonfuls, a few at a time, into melted shortening.
Fry 3 or 4 minutes or until golden brown. Turn as needed for even browning. Remove with slotted metal spoon. Drain on paper towels.
Serve with Chili-Cheese Sauce.
*Or your favorite Crisco Oil
Servings 6-8
